The talent show committee sold a total of 530 tickets in advance. Student tickets cost $3 each and the adult tickets cost $4 each. If the total receipts were $1740, which system could be used to find how many of each type of ticket were sold? Let S represent the number of student tickets, and let A represent the number of adult tickets.
S + A = 530 3S + 4A = 1740
S + A = 530 4S + 3A = 1740
S + A = 1740 3S + 4A = 530
S + A = 1740 4S + 3A = 530
